Output 086541a0d6e31252b04d1069242697bd6946e063f57ade1a9aefc49554ba2880:5

value
168158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0898f85cb82c486f087e151cb66707740c37d7d OP_EQUAL
address
3KF4TFnQzKSmHqChXzzhUKR1d3h65vPpbF
transaction
086541a0d6e31252b04d1069242697bd6946e063f57ade1a9aefc49554ba2880
spent
true